Skip to main content

Azure 구독에 연결

Azure 구독을 연결하여 GitHub.com에서 사용량 기반 청구를 사용하도록 설정하고 요금을 지불할 수 있습니다.

Azure 구독 연결 정보

Azure 구독 ID를 GitHub.com의 조직 계정에 연결하여 Azure를 통해 GitHub 기능 사용에 대한 비용을 지불할 수 있습니다. 조직 계정에 대한 자세한 내용은 "조직 정보" 항목을 참조하세요.

GitHub의 사용량 기반 청구 정보

GitHub은(는) 다음 기능 및 상황에 대해 사용량 기반 청구를 제공합니다. 청구 및 지출 한도에 대해 자세히 알아볼 수 있습니다.

청구된 기능 또는 상황청구에 대한 정보지출 한도에 대한 정보
GitHub Codespaces 사용량"GitHub Codespaces 청구 관련 정보""GitHub Codespaces 청구 관련 정보"
플랜에 포함된 금액을 초과한 GitHub Actions 사용량"GitHub Actions 요금 청구 정보""GitHub Actions 요금 청구 정보"
플랜에 포함된 금액을 초과한 GitHub Packages 사용량"GitHub 패키지 요금 청구 정보""GitHub 패키지 요금 청구 정보"
Copilot Business 사용량"GitHub Copilot 청구 정보"해당 없음

Azure를 통한 청구 정보

GitHub 계정을 Azure에 연결하는 경우 해당 시점부터 시작되는 모든 사용량 기반 비용은 Azure를 통해 청구되며 매월 1일에 청구됩니다. 그러나 남은 GitHub 요금(예: GitHub 플랜에 대한 요금)은 여전히 평소 청구 날짜에 청구됩니다.

예를 들어 6월 16일에 Azure 구독을 조직 계정에 연결하고 GitHub Copilot Business 구독도 있다고 가정합니다. 해당 날짜부터 Copilot Business에 대한 사용량 비용은 Azure 청구서에 포함되며 7월 1일에 청구됩니다. 그러나 Copilot Business에 대해 6월 16일 이전에 발생한 모든 요금은 계정의 평소 청구 날짜에 GitHub을(를) 통해 별도로 청구됩니다.

필수 조건

  • GitHub.com에 대해 조직 계정 중 하나가 있어야 합니다. 이 두 계정 유형 간의 차이점에 대한 자세한 내용은 "Types of GitHub accounts(GitHub 계정 유형)" 항목을 참조하세요.

    Azure 구독을 연결하려는 조직이 엔터프라이즈 계정 속한 경우 Azure 구독을 조직이 아닌 엔터프라이즈 계정 연결해야 합니다. 이 문서의 GitHub Enterprise Cloud 버전을 참조하세요.

  • 조직 계정의 소유자여야 합니다. "조직의 역할" 항목을 참조하세요.

  • Azure AD 테넌트에 GitHub의 구독 권한 유효성 검사 앱을 설치하는 데 필요한 테넌트 전체 관리자 동의를 제공할 수 있는 사용자로 Azure에 로그인해야 합니다. 사용 가능한 구독 목록을 표시하려면 앱에 읽기 액세스 권한이 필요하며, Azure 구독을 연결하는 이 일회성 프로세스 중에만 사용됩니다. Microsoft Docs의 응용 프로그램에 테넌트 전체 관리자 동의 부여를 참조하세요.

    • 또는 이 문서의 지침을 따르기 전에 테넌트 전체 관리자 동의를 제공할 수 없는 사용자는 Azure AD 전역 관리자와 협력하여 관리자 동의 워크플로를 구성할 수 있습니다. Microsoft Docs의 Azure Active Directory의 사용자 및 관리자 동의를 참조하세요.

      Note

      테넌트가 사용자 동의 설정을 제공하는 경우 해당 설정에 포함된 사용자는 GitHub의 구독 권한 유효성 검사 앱을 설치하는 데 관리자 동의가 필요하지 않을 수 있습니다. Microsoft Docs에서 사용자 동의를 참조하세요.

  • 사용 가능한 구독 목록에서 Azure 구독을 선택하려면 사용자가 Azure 구독의 소유자여야 합니다. Microsoft Docs Azure 구독의 관리자로 사용자 할당을 참조하세요.

  • 사용자 Azure 구독 ID를 알고 있어야 합니다. Microsoft Docs의 Azure Portal에서 구독 및 테넌트 ID 가져오기 또는 Azure 지원 문의를 참조하세요.

구독 연결의 동영상 데모

Azure 구독을 연결하려면 GitHub 및 Azure 청구 포털 모두에 대한 적절한 액세스 권한이 필요합니다. 이렇게 하려면 서로 다른 두 사람 간의 조정이 필요할 수 있습니다.

프로세스의 데모를 처음부터 끝까지 보려면 GitHub의 YouTube 채널에서 Billing GitHub consumption through an Azure subscription을 시청하세요. 이 동영상에서는 엔터프라이즈 계정 프로세스를 보여줍니다. 구독을 조직 계정에 연결하는 경우 "조직 계정에 Azure 구독 연결"을 참조하세요.

조직 계정에 Azure 구독 연결

Azure 구독을 연결하려면 Azure 구독에 대한 소유자 권한이 있어야 하며 GitHub에 대한 조직 소유자여야 합니다.

참고: GitHub.com의 조직 계정이 엔터프라이즈 계정 속한 경우 Azure 구독을 조직 계정 대신 엔터프라이즈 계정에 연결해야 합니다. 이 문서의 GitHub Enterprise Cloud 버전에서 "Azure 구독을 엔터프라이즈 계정에 연결"을 참조하세요.

  1. GitHub의 오른쪽 위 모서리에서 프로필 사진을 선택하고 조직을 클릭합니다.

  2. 조직 옆에 있는 설정을 클릭합니다.

  3. 사이드바의 "액세스" 섹션에서 청구 및 플랜을 클릭합니다.

  4. "청구 관리"에서 "Azure를 통한 요금제 청구" 오른쪽의 Azure 구독 추가를 클릭합니다.

  5. Microsoft 계정에 로그인하려면 프롬프트를 따릅니다.

  6. "요청된 권한" 프롬프트를 검토합니다. 사용 약관에 동의하면 동의를 클릭합니다.

    "권한 요청됨" 프롬프트가 표시되지 않고 관리자 승인이 필요하다는 메시지가 표시되는 경우 "메시지: "관리자 승인 필요"를 참조하세요.

  7. "구독 선택"에서 조직에 연결하려는 Azure 구독 ID를 선택합니다. Azure 구독을 선택하려면 구독에 대한 소유자 권한이 있어야 합니다. 기본 테넌트에 올바른 권한이 없는 경우 다른 테넌트 ID를 지정해야 할 수 있습니다. 자세한 내용은 Microsoft Docs의 "Prerequisites"와 Microsoft ID 플랫폼 및 OAuth 2.0 권한 부여 코드 흐름을 참조하세요.

  8. "연결"을 클릭하면 선택한 Azure 구독을 통해 측정된 서비스에 대한 요금이 청구됨을 확인하는 것입니다. 를 선택합니다.

  9. 연결을 클릭합니다.

조직 계정에서 Azure 구독 연결 끊기

조직 계정에서 Azure 구독의 연결을 끊은 후에는 사용량이 플랜에 포함된 금액을 더 이상 초과할 수 없습니다.

  1. GitHub의 오른쪽 위 모서리에서 프로필 사진을 선택하고 조직을 클릭합니다.

  2. 조직 옆에 있는 설정을 클릭합니다.

  3. 사이드바의 "액세스" 섹션에서 청구 및 플랜을 클릭합니다.

  4. "청구 관리"의 "Azure를 통한 요금제 청구"에서 연결을 끊으려는 구독 ID의 오른쪽에 있는 을(를) 클릭합니다.

  5. 프롬프트를 검토한 다음 제거를 클릭합니다.

Azure 구독 연결 문제 해결

GitHub의 계정에 Azure 구독을 연결할 때 발생하는 몇 가지 일반적인 문제를 해결할 수 있습니다.

메시지: "관리자 승인 필요"

Azure에 로그인하는 데 사용한 사용자 계정에 GitHub이(가) 구독을 연결하는 데 사용하는 앱을 설치할 수 있는 적절한 권한이 없는 경우 다음 텍스트가 포함된 메시지가 표시됩니다.

관리자 승인 필요

GitHub Inc에는 관리자만 권한을 부여할 수 있는 조직의 리소스에 액세스할 수 있는 권한이 필요합니다. 사용하기 전에 이 앱에 대한 권한을 부여하도록 관리자에게 요청하세요.

다시 시도할 때 이 메시지가 표시되지 않도록 하려면 Azure 사용자가 테넌트 전체 관리자 동의를 제공할 수 있는지 확인하거나 Azure 관리자와 협력하여 관리자 동의 워크플로를 구성해야 합니다. 자세한 내용은 "필수 조건"을 검토하세요.